Output e5c7591dfc61caef8a76ec736c5dc572b8774833b47fecee7fae1ef7bbd09703:634

value
4335759
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7109e49c59ff7d088d1484bb46e2a0044dd3fb9 OP_EQUAL
address
3QDNjayGdR4YWeDJJsVH1f6pRmJxAKktch
transaction
e5c7591dfc61caef8a76ec736c5dc572b8774833b47fecee7fae1ef7bbd09703
spent
false